要判断软件是否在挖矿,可以通过以下几种方法:
系统资源监控
CPU和内存占用:挖矿程序会占用大量的CPU和内存资源。如果发现这些资源的使用率异常高,可能是软件在挖矿。
网络流量:挖矿操作通常需要与矿池或矿机进行通信,导致网络流量异常增加。通过监控网络流量,可以发现是否有与挖矿相关的连接。
系统性能观察
高负荷状态:如果设备(如手机或服务器)在重启后仍然处于高负荷状态,系统运行内存迅速被使用殆尽,可能是被挖矿软件占用。
卡顿、发热、死机:这些症状可能是由于挖矿软件在后台运行,消耗大量资源导致的。
日志分析
进程信息:查看系统日志和应用程序日志,寻找可疑的进程信息,特别是那些具有随机名称或异常行为的进程。
系统操作记录:关注系统操作记录,看是否有异常的登录或操作,这可能是挖矿软件的活动迹象。
安全工具检测
病毒扫描:使用杀毒软件对设备进行全面扫描,检查是否有已知的挖矿病毒或恶意软件。
专业安全工具:使用专门针对挖矿活动的安全工具进行检测,这些工具可以帮助识别和清除挖矿程序。
端口和网络连接检查
端口扫描:扫描设备上的开放端口,查看是否有与挖矿相关的常见端口(如3333、4444、stratum等)被占用。
网络连接分析:分析设备的网络连接,寻找异常的出站连接,这可能是与挖矿池的通信。
硬件监控
温度和风扇转速:监控设备的硬件温度和风扇转速,异常的负载可能导致设备过热或风扇转速增加,这可能是挖矿操作导致的。
通过以上方法,可以较为准确地判断软件是否在挖矿。如果发现异常情况,建议进一步调查并采取相应的安全措施,如清除恶意软件、修复系统漏洞或更换安全工具。